Exactly. Maybe TB is the team of the future.... who knows. I do think that teams will look at both teams as reasons to build from within. Sure it's easy to look at TB and say" well if you sux for 10 years you always get high draft picks". But they also got alot of those guys from trades...Navarro, Garza, and Kazmir. Or picked them up off the scrap heap...Floyd and Pena. So without spending $200M, they managed to find a championship-caliber team. The Phils were more home built, but also added thru small FA signings...Werth, Romero and Feliz and thru small trades... Moyer, Blanton and Lidge. We speant more money signing guys to long term deals... something TB has started to do now. I think we will start to see more mid-level teams making the playoffs now. Colorado last year for example. Down the road watch KC, if they can get a good GM, and Florida. Atlanta seems like they are looking to build more from within and from trades instead of big FA. Teams like NY's and Boston will keep trying to buy a championship but think it will not work. The Yanks of the late 90's and the Sox first champs were all about chemistry and teamwork (a bunch of idiots), something they seem to have lost now.
